  • Patent number: 6149233
    Abstract: A headrest of the type inclinable fore-and-aft with respect to a headrest stay upon a seat, which includes a trim cover assembly having an opening formed at one side thereof, and includes an inclination mechanism connected to the headrest stay within the trim cover assembly. In forming the headrest, an inner sealing enclosure element is provided in the interior of trim cover assembly to accommodate those inclination mechanism and headrest stay therein, with a free part of the headrest stay projecting outwardly through a hole of the inner sealing enclosure element, while one the other hand, an outer sealing element is securely engaged with that inner sealing enclosure element so as to close both opening of the trim cover assembly and hole of the inner sealing enclosure element. This closing and sealing effect is made positive by a particular male and female sealing engagement arrangement defined between the inner sealing enclosure element and outer sealing element.

  • Patent number: 6068338
    Abstract: A headrest of the type formed by a foaming process of placing a generally "M" shaped headrest frame having a pair of stay portions in a three-dimensional bag-like trim cover assembly, then injecting a liquid foaming base material into within the trim cover assembly and creating a foam padding therewithin together with the headrest frame and trim cover assembly, with the two stay portions projecting outwardly from one side of the trim cover assembly via the respective two through-holes. The headrest has an opening formed in that one side of trim cover assembly where the two through-holes lie. The opening is disposed between the two through-holes and has a small width relative to a width of the same two through-holes, thereby minimizing the possibility that the liquid foaming base material will be leaked from the opening during the foaming process.

  • Patent number: 5967612
    Abstract: A generally annular or donut-like headrest for use on an automotive seat, which is formed by a donut-like trim cover assembly having an opening, a generally "U" shaped headrest frame and a sealing/connecting frame in an integral manner under a foaming process. The headrest frame is placed in the donut-like trim cover assembly, with two stay portions thereof projecting outwardly from the opening. The sealing/connecting frame has a groove and is connected between two stay portions of the headrest frame, such that the edge of that opening is fit engaged in the groove, which effectively prevents leakage of a liquid foaming base material through the opening during the foaming process. Further, a location element is provided on the two stay portions of headrest frame for limiting and locating the sealing/connecting frame at a predetermined point thereon with respect to the opening of trim cover assembly, which facilitates ease of a precise assembling and forming of the headrest under the foaming process.

  • Patent number: 5855831
    Abstract: In forming a headrest for automotive seat, a three-dimensional trim cover assembly with an opening formed therein is subjected to a foaming process. The trim cover assembly has a pair of extensions formed in that opening and a foldable sealing portion defined in one of those two extensions. The foldable sealing portion is formed with a hole. In operation, both two extensions are turned over via the opening into the trim cover assembly, and during the foaming process, an injection nozzle is inserted through the opening and into the hole of foldable sealing portion. Then, a liquid base foaming material is injected from the injection nozzle into the trim cover assembly and cured therein, during which, the foldable sealing portion is folded about another of the two extension by a pressure applied thereto from the liquid base foaming material being cured, so as to close and seal the opening against leakage of the liquid base foaming material from that particular opening.

  • Patent number: 5681088
    Abstract: A headrest of the type rotatable forwards and backwards relative to a headrest stay, which comprises a trim cover assembly of a box-like configuration, a frame disposed in the trim cover assembly, the frame being rotatably connected to the headrest stay, with the headrest stay passing through the trim cover assembly, and a foam cushion member which is formed by a foaming process together with the frame within the trim cover assembly. The trim cover assembly includes a pair of folded extensions folded generally at a right angle therefrom and extending inwardly thereof, which are defined at a point where the headrest stay passes through the trim cover assembly. Such pair of folded extensions have, defined therein, openings designed not only to prevent leakage of a liquid foaming base material from the trim cover assembly during the foaming process, but also allow the fore-and-aft rotation of headrest relative to the headrest stay.

  • Patent number: 5442949
    Abstract: In a gas scavenging unit for gas chromatography analysis of gas generated in a thermal analyzer, the thermal analyser is equipped with a gas scavenging unit for scavenging gas generated in the thermal analyzer without usage of a carrier gas and no influence of a switching valve exists in the case of multi-stage sampling. For scavenging, there can be provided multiple sampling flow paths each have an aperture placed between the sample and the carrier gas outlet of the thermal analyzer, a flow regulator, a flow path switching valve, and a suction unit which is connected to the switching valve. The gas generated in the thermal analyzer is suctioned by the suction unit through a sampling flow path which is changed with the flow path switching valve. The appropriate volume of gas is scavenged to the GC analysis without any influence of the flow (rate) of the carrier gas even when the scavenging is done through switching to multiple scavengers.

  • Patent number: 3949919
    Abstract: A cartridge tape player adapted to receive a cartridge having a capstan shaft for driving the tape in the cartridge and a tape player chassis including a pair of bilateral symmetrical retainers mounted to the tape player chassis. Each of the retainers includes parallel extensions which form spherical sockets having an inner spherical concave surface. A pair of ball bearings having outer convex surfaces are positioned around the capstan shaft to expose the capstan shaft to the tape in the cartridge and each of the ball bearings are positioned in the spherical sockets of the retainers thereby engaging the outer convex surface of the bearings with the inner spherical concave surface to provide a self-aligning bearing structure for mounting the capstan shaft within the tape player chassis.
